Marmalades may need to be relabelled under post-Brexit food deal
The UK government plans to adopt updated EU food regulations that will require citrus-based marmalade to be relabeled as 'citrus marmalade' in England, Wales, and Scotland, as part of a post-Brexit trade deal aimed at reducing red tape for exporters.
